The Art Institute of Vancouver is pleased to announce that their school sponsored housing program is now located in the Melbourne Tower at 3433 Crowley Drive, Vancouver, BC, V5R 6C5. In the Joyce Collingwood neighborhood.

This new facility has many upgraded features:
- 2 bedroom apartments feature contemporary colour schemes, bright open kitchens with stove, frost-free refrigerator and dishwasher.
- Window blinds and wall to wall carpeting with colour coordinated vinyl flooring in kitchens and baths.
- Games room and modern common laundry facility equipped with Maytag washers and dryers equipped with current SmartCard technology, making laundry time easy and convenient..
- Students are welcome to use the fully equipped fitness room with cardio equipment, universal gym and a TV to make your workout more enjoyable.
- Evening security staff from 10 pm to 6 am daily.
- Computer controlled building access; the lobby entrance enterphone is video monitored and can be viewed through your TV; security cameras in all common areas (hallways, underground parking, entry, laundry, etc.)
The building was designed with the latest fire and life safety systems including sprinklers and smoke detectors within each unit. A resident manager lives on site and 24hour emergency maintenance response is also available. Vehicle parking, storage lockers and bicycle storage are provided in a well-lit and gated underground parking facility, with computer-controlled card access.
Each suite has either a patio or balcony and many units have panoramic views of the North Shore Mountains, the cities of Vancouver and Burnaby, and even Mount Baker. Located in the same block as Gaston Park in Collingwood Village, the Melbourne Tower is next door to Collingwood neighborhood House which offers many programs and services to the community. Collingwood village is also a short distance from Metrotown and Central Park in Burnaby as well as the Collingwood Public Library and an abundance of local shopping located along Kingsway just south of the area.
The Melbourne Tower is centrally located within Collingwood Village on Crowley Drive at Joyce Street and one block south of the Joyce Street SkyTrain station. Collingwood Village is directly north of Kingsway and west of Boundary Road in Vancouver. This new location is a convenient 20 minute skytrain ride to the Renfrew and Culinary Campuses, and a 25 minute skytrain - bus ride to the Burnaby campus .
